A project report on 4 bit microprocessor design using vhdl in partial fulfilment of the requirement for the award of the degree of bachelor of technology in. Enough with the vague design talk – here’s the circuit schematic for the nibbler 4-bit cpu click the image to zoom in to a full size view. A description of the overall design of the original cpuville ttl processor or central processing unit (cpu) this means a 4-bit operation code,. Introduction: mp-4 simplest 4 bit ttl cpu in isis you can simulate your own cpu design simply right click on rom and put your own hex program to run. Cs223 project design a 4 bit cpu consisting of 16 instructions namely (add,sub, and, not, or, load, store, j, jz, call, return, movr1tor2, movr1tor3,movr2tor1,movr3tor1) with three register r1, r2 and r3.
Design of an efficient low power 4-bit arithmatic logic unit (alu) using vhdl (cpu) of a computer, and in this design a 4-bit alu with 3 function-select. Design of 4-bit cpu 4-bit binary full adder with fast carry low power schottky j suffix ceramic case 620-09 16 1 1 a4 2 σ3 3 a3 4 b3. A 4- bit input data that acts as the control signal design of 8-bit arithmetic processor unit based on reversible logic reversible 8-bit processor has been. Every vhdl design description consists of at test bench of cpu design tb_mpvhd: , 3 (4) synopsys simulation case#1: one 8-bit word, 1 start, 2 stops.
Kyle hovey has decided to build his own 8-bit cpu from scratch, how to build an 8-bit computer from scratch is to design a steampunk-style case for his 8-bit. Here is a 4-bit alu implemented in logisim: alu4circdownload this file and make a copy of it called alu6circ (you will need the original alu4circ in later steps. Crawl, walk, run: planning your first cpu design each instruction has a 4-bit opcode walk, run: planning your first cpu design . Computer architecture ece 361 lecture 5: the cpu knows whether or not 361 design31 a 4-bit alu. Microprocessor design/wire wrap from wikibooks, its 16-bit (although it funneled calculations through a 4-bit math unit) cpu fit on a single 15 x 15 pcb.
Instructions for the nibbler 4-bit cpu come in two types: i will start to design a 4 bit van neumann machine if u support in microcode and software. 4-bit processors have a datapath 4 bits wide it's not a lot to work with but it is enough to get the hang of cpu architecture without getting too complicated. Step-by-step design and simulation of a simple cpu architecture as deﬁned in table 4 • a 16-bit data bus from the control store rom connects. 4 bit cpu - clock and micro-instruction logic clock - the clock is a 74ls624 this is a ttl vco the 74ls124 is similar and the 74ls629 is a dual vco.
Vhdl source code for simple 8-bit cpu taken from design for lab 4 of ee475 for spring 1998 -- the mica cpu + ken's shell library ieee. For a college level ecen160 class, my pattern and i made a 4-bit processor this processor is able to do simple logic and display that logic to a lcd display. Microprocessor design/alu here is a circuit diagram of a 4 bit alu ↑ cpu designers have used a variety of names for the arithmetic logic unit. Free source code and tutorials for software developers and architects updated: 24 jan 2011.
Some links i've found useful or interesting: tim böscke's 4-bit ttl cpu: barry principles of digital computer design,. It will have four registers a, b, c and d, an input register, an output register, two temporary registers x and y, carry bit register e, an alu and a bus, all of 4 bits(except e which is of a single bit. 4 64-bit risc processor design using verilog microprocessor cpu design philosophy that favors a smaller 1-bit register : 8 64-bit register.